About Cialis
Long-acting PDE5 inhibitor. 24-36 hour duration. Daily low-dose option for spontaneity.

Is Cialis legal in Florida?+
Yes. Cialis (tadalafil) is FDA-approved and legal in all 50 US states including Florida. State-level differences appear in insurance coverage, telehealth prescribing rules, and (for GLP-1s) compounding pharmacy access — not in the underlying legality of the medication itself.

What's the cheapest way to get Cialis in Florida?+
For Cialis in Florida, options include: insurance with prior authorization (if covered for your indication), retail pharmacy with discount card (GoodRx, SingleCare), telehealth bundles that include the medication, or — for generics — independent pharmacies that may beat chain prices.
